Gastonia to Indianapolis

Updated: 31 May 2026

The trip from Gastonia to Indianapolis covers roughly 600 miles. Driving is the most common method, taking you north through the Appalachian Mountains via I-77 and I-65. Alternatively, you can fly from Charlotte Douglas International Airport to Indianapolis International Airport. This route takes you from the rolling hills of North Carolina to the flat plains of the Midwest.

Things to Do in Indianapolis
1
Indianapolis Motor Speedway
Visit the home of the Indy 500 and the museum on-site.
2
White River State Park
Enjoy walking trails, the zoo, and the Eiteljorg Museum.
3
Children's Museum
Explore the largest children's museum in the world.
4
Monument Circle
See the Soldiers and Sailors Monument in the heart of the city.
